Reigning PGA champ Rich Beem is a long-hitting, aggressive player with a swing more reminiscent of the players of the'70s and'80s, than the current, video taught golfers of the modern era. The first thing you'll notice about Beem is his extremely long, upright backswing, which is a bit like Tom Watson's in his heyday. You'll ... notice that he drives his legs excessively toward the target like Jack Nicklaus. While the overall look of the swing is powerful yet a bit sloppy, Beem knows how to make it work. Who knows? It might work for you, too.

Rich Beem was a relative unknown when he stepped on to the first tee box at the PGA Championship in 2002. Four magical days later and a Major title to his credit, the anonymity was gone. All of it was quite overwhelming for a guy who once gave up the game and became a cell phone salesman. Today, after years of struggling on the Tour since that victory, Beem is finally back. He talks about his struggles, how "life happened," and why he’s finally having fun again with the game he loves.

Since winning the United States PGA Championship last Sunday, Rich Beem has gone shopping for a sports car. He has been invited to appear on David Letterman's show. And he has vaulted to No. 27 from No. 73 in the world rankings.

Beem, 35, shot 9-under-par 63 during the third round Saturday before rain halted play on the Magnolia course. Beem was at 197, 19 under par, and one stroke ahead of Mark Calcavecchia (65) and Mark Wilson (63). Tim Clark, Carl Petterrson, Tom Pernice and Geoff Ogilvy were ... a stroke back, but were unable to complete the round.
